Types of Home Running Machines
Crowning achievement machines differ significantly in style and function. Here's a breakdown of the most common types:
| Type | Description | Ideal For |
|---|---|---|
| Mechanical Treadmill | Needs no electricity; uses a belt connected to a flywheel. | Budget-conscious people and those focusing on simpleness. |
| Motorized Treadmill | Equipped with an electric motor to help running speeds. | Serious runners and those who choose varied workout options. |
| Collapsible Treadmill | Space-saving style that can be quickly saved away. | Individuals with restricted area. |
| Curved Treadmill | Functions a curved running surface; mostly driven by your effort. | Athletes trying to find a challenging exercise and boosted efficiency. |
Secret Features to Consider
When selecting a crowning achievement machine, numerous essential functions should be assessed to ensure it meets your needs.
- Motor Power: Typically determined in horsepower (HP), look for a motor with a minimum of 2.0 HP for efficient and smooth operation.
- Running Surface: The size of the deck and cushioning aspects affect comfort during exercises. Guarantee the running surface accommodates your stride.
- Slope Options: Adjustable slopes simulate outside running and help engage different muscle groups.
- Control Console: An easy to use user interface with easy-to-read metrics is essential for tracking development.
- Additional Features: Look for functions like heart rate displays, Bluetooth connectivity, built-in workouts, and speaker systems.

Maintenance Tips for Home Running Machines
A well-kept treadmill will last longer and provide a better workout experience. Here are some vital upkeep tips:
- Regular Cleaning: Dust and particles can impact the treadmill's performance. Clean the surface area and make sure the belt is free from obstructions.
- Belt Lubrication: Depending on use, oil the belt every few months to prevent wear and tear.
- Inspect for Loose Parts: Routinely check screws and bolts to make sure nothing is loose.
- Display the Electrical Components: Check the power cord and connections frequently for indications of wear.
- Software Updates: For wise treadmills, ensure your machine's firmware is updated to access new features and enhancements.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Just how much should I invest on a home running machine?
While budget plan varies by individual, a good-quality treadmill normally ranges from ₤ 500 to ₤ 2,000, depending on functions and brand.
2. Can I use a treadmill if I have joint issues?
Yes, lots of treadmills come with innovative cushioning innovation to decrease effect on joints. However, it's advisable to consult a doctor or physical therapist for tailored advice.
3. Do I need a great deal of area for a treadmill?
Not always. There are compact and collapsible designs created for smaller sized living areas without compromising performance.
4. How frequently should I use the treadmill for optimal physical fitness results?
For health benefits, goal for 150 minutes of moderate-intensity workout weekly, which can be broken down into 30-minute sessions five times a week.
5. Are clever treadmills worth the financial investment?
Smart treadmills offer innovative functions like interactive exercises, connectivity to physical fitness apps, and personalized plans, making them worthwhile for users who seek enriched training experiences.
